RESIDENT MAGISTRATE’S COURT. CLYDE.
Thursday, Nov. 27(Before W. L. Hmpson, Esq., R.M.) Nicholas Campion on a charge of lunacy was brought up and discharged. Cox v. Young. Summons not served.
IN BANKRUPTCY. In the Bankruptcy Cemrt before 11. D. Harvey, Esq, Registrar, Mr. Wilson on heli.df of the creditors applied for vesting order in ihe estate of F. W. Plow o { Drybread. Affidavits having been read, and the insolvent not objecting, the application was granted.
